diff --git a/ChangeLog b/ChangeLog index 68ce0da764..808411c45c 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,8 @@ +Sat Feb 24 17:01:02 2007 Minero Aoki + + * ext/racc/cparse/cparse.c (cparse_params_mark): remove useless + rb_gc_mark. Thanks Tomoyuki Chikanaga. [ruby-dev:30405] + Sat Feb 24 16:53:09 2007 NAKAMURA Usaku * signal.c (sighandler): need to tell to be interrupted to main diff --git a/ext/racc/cparse/cparse.c b/ext/racc/cparse/cparse.c index 197a0eb40b..18a26f670f 100644 --- a/ext/racc/cparse/cparse.c +++ b/ext/racc/cparse/cparse.c @@ -393,10 +393,6 @@ cparse_params_mark(void *ptr) rb_gc_mark(v->goto_check); rb_gc_mark(v->goto_default); rb_gc_mark(v->goto_pointer); - rb_gc_mark(v->goto_pointer); - rb_gc_mark(v->goto_pointer); - rb_gc_mark(v->goto_pointer); - rb_gc_mark(v->goto_pointer); rb_gc_mark(v->reduce_table); rb_gc_mark(v->token_table); rb_gc_mark(v->state);